This episode dissects a clinical research article that investigates the impact of per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) on the bone mineral density of children as they enter adolescence. By tracking 218 participants from birth to age 12, researchers evaluated how exposure to these "forever chemicals" at different developmental stages correlates with skeletal health. Buckley JP, Marquess KM, Braun JM, et al. Per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ances and adolescent bone mineral density: assessing periods of susceptibility.
